Mid and South Essex NHS Foundation Trust is the only acute hospital provider in the Mid and South Essex Integrated Care System (ICS), which is a system of health and care partners working together for our local population.

Within Mid and South Essex there are 149 GP practices, operating from over 200 sites, forming 27 Primary Care Networks and one Ambulance Trust. There are also three main community and mental health service providers who work together through a community collaborative.

We collaborate with other valuable partners, including three Healthwatch organisations, nine voluntary and community sector organisations and three top tier local authorities, with seven district, borough and city councils, as well as our local universities.

 

Job overview

An opportunity has arisen for a trainee medical photographer to join our team for a fixed two year period. The position is part time, working between 22.5 hours per week (three days) 

The medical photography service operates over three sites; Basildon Hospital and Broomfield Hospital are the base sites and the department is re-establishing services at the Southend Hospital site.  The department/s are busy units photographing approximately 10,000 patients per year (at each base site). 

Candidates should ideally have a qualification in photography and have had experience of working within the photography field. Evidence of work experience within a Medical Photography department would be highly desirable. Experience with working with video would also be desirable as the department is keen to develop this service.

The successful candidate must be enthusiastic, conscientious and be able to work well in a team and also independently. You will have sufficient computer skills and be familiar with Photoshop, Office and possibly some experience of databases. As you will be expected to work closely with medical and support staff, good communication skills are essential.

Main duties of the job

 Principle duties will be clinical photography for various specialties including, Plastics, Dermatology, Tissue Viability, Maxillo-facial, Burns and Ophthalmology (Burns and Ophthalmology are at Broomfield base). Initially this will be under supervision until the post holder is able to work independently.

There is the opportunity to undertake the graduate (or post graduate) certificate in clinical photography in the second year of employment - course commences January 2026.

Detailed job description and main responsibilities

The Medical Photography Department services have merged this year and now consist of a team of nine photographers and admin support staff. The department/s have supported the trainee posts over the past years seeing candidates successfully qualify to Band 5 either within the department/s or to opportunities elsewhere.

To work as a trainee member of a team of medical photographers providing a professional, efficient, high quality, clinical and non clinical photographic and video service for diagnostic purposes, case record, research, teaching and publication abiding by all consent, confidentiality and legal guidelines. You will work under supervision until you are proficient to work on your own.
